Oracle 10g数据库恢复管理器与闪回技术解析

0 下载量 80 浏览量 更新于2024-06-28 收藏 1.27MB PPT 举报
"Oracle数据库10g的备份与恢复特性恢复管理器与闪回.ppt" Oracle数据库10g引入了重大改进,特别是在备份与恢复领域,主要包括恢复管理器(RMAN)和闪回技术。RMAN是Oracle提供的一种强大的工具,用于自动化数据库的备份、恢复和维护工作,而闪回技术则提供了对数据库时间轴上的灵活导航,以便快速恢复到特定时间点。 **恢复管理器(RMAN)** 恢复管理器是Oracle 10g的核心组件之一,它简化了数据库的备份和恢复流程。RMAN允许管理员执行基于磁盘的自动备份,优化增量备份,并实现增量更新备份,从而提高效率。它能够处理人为错误,通过时间导航功能帮助数据库从错误中恢复,同时具备外部纠正机制。RMAN还具有在线操作和并行处理能力,确保快速完成备份和恢复任务。此外,它能与Oracle企业管理器和第三方网络备份产品集成,实现更全面的数据保护策略。 **快速恢复区** 快速恢复区是Oracle 10g中的一个重要概念,它是所有恢复相关文件的集中存储位置,包括控制文件、在线重做日志、归档日志、闪回日志以及备份文件。通过定义快速恢复区,可以简化数据库的初始化参数设置,Oracle使用Oracle Managed Files (OMF)自动管理这些文件。快速恢复区可以定义在文件系统上或ASM磁盘组中,且可以被多个数据库共享,以优化空间使用。 **快速恢复区空间管理** 当快速恢复区的空间达到极限时,RMAN会自动进行空间管理。如果需要写入新文件,RMAN会根据预定义的策略删除不再需要的旧备份、归档日志等文件。当空间不足时,RMAN会发出警告,并更新可能被删除的文件列表。这个过程确保了数据库在有限的存储空间内仍能正常运行。 **闪回技术** 闪回技术是Oracle 10g的另一大亮点,它允许用户“闪回”到数据库的任意时间点,从而有效地纠正错误或恢复丢失的数据。这包括闪回查询、闪回表、闪回事务回退以及闪回数据库等功能。通过闪回,数据库管理员可以迅速恢复到错误发生前的状态,而无需依赖长时间的恢复过程。 总结来说,Oracle 10g的备份与恢复特性显著提升了数据库的可用性和安全性。RMAN的自动化和智能化管理降低了运维复杂性,而闪回技术则增强了数据库的灵活性和灾难恢复能力。结合快速恢复区的高效空间管理,Oracle 10g为数据库管理员提供了强大且全面的数据保护方案。